WebAug 15, 2024 · It is a flat cable with two rows of pins. Each row probably connects to one side of the pins on the actual USB-C port. If that cable becomes loose on one side, it would explain why only one side is "alive" and why pressing on the screen makes the other side come alive as well. AutomaticApple, eLeX69 and secretk. E.
